About Farm2Fork:

We're an organic farm in Devon raising happy, healthy & environmentally friendly 100% grass-fed beef & lamb, pasture-raised chicken, goose & turkey - 'just as nature intended'. Visit our small self-serve Farm Shop, or order online for our Click & Collect and Nationwide Delivery service.

Good product but a lot of plastic packaging and shipment by DHL. Doesn’t make sense that in order to eat sustainable product I waste all this plastic and get a company with a huge fleet like DHL to ship the product for me adding more emissions to the atmosphere. That’s not sustainable. When I ordered! I thought that farm2fork will ship the product in your own mini van, frozen yes, but packaged minimally as it will be same day delivery. It’s not farm2Fork, it’s farm to butchery, to giant freezers, to packaging facility, to DHL depot, to DHL truck, to 100s of miles on the highway then to fork
